My mom used to host a group that met at our house weekly for cocktails and Astrology. I was fascinated by it and try as they may to get rid of me, I managed to take part in quite a bit of it, especially when “Miss Issie” was in town. Isabel Hickey used to come to Houston alot back then. I think she had family in town. I don’t know how she and my mom met, but “MissIssie” (a 9 year old boy’s name for her, sounded kinda like Mississippi without the P’s) would always come to our house for the Astrology meetings. She was a really nice lady and took to me. I think she was the reason I got to stay in so many meetings. She would teach Astrology, and even though much of it was beyond me, I did pick up alot.
My dad bought her book for my mom, and MissIssie signed it at one of the meetings at our house. MissIssie gave me my very first Astrology book, Llewelyn’s A-Z. She told my mom that I’d understand alot of it, and grow into it in time.
I still have both of those books. They are my most prized Astrology possessions!
